Hi Charles

for the locate/updatdb commands, you can install it with

# sudo apt-get install locate.

You need to first run sudo updatedb before the sudo locate so your file
index is updated before your search

About the error, have you accessed your koha user shell before running it?

Else you can try

# perl ./remove_unused_authories.pl

>> the script mentioned is in
>>
>> #/usr/share/koha/bin/migration_tools/
>>
>
>     Thank you. I finally found the Perl scripts that come with the initial
> Koha installation.
>
> For running you can go to that dir and do:
>>
>>  # sudo koha-shell YOURLIBRARY_INSTANCE
>> This will change user environment to your koha user/instance
>>
>> # ./remove_unused_authorities.pl --test | grep -i delete
>> (note the dot at the beginning if the string)
>> The grep command helps you filter only the ones that can be deleted
>> instead of all the authorities.
>>
>>   # ./remove_unused_authorities.pl --test | grep -i delete >
>> /PathToAFIle/filename
>> This will write all found records to file  /PathToAFIle/filename. You
>> should have write privileges on destination folder for your kohaUser so you
>> can try /temp/orphanauthors.txt
>>
>> You can also just do:
>>
>>  # ./remove_unused_authorities.pl
>> to see what options the command has like delete orphaned records and
>> check only certain types of authorities.
